The strip is well cared for (Owen often goes aviating himself). Be aware of your prop wash near the house (dust).
Fishing the Calvert River is one of life's quiet pleasures. Maybe a bit slow at this time of year, usually fires-up well during the run-off of the winding down wet season.

Pungalina has great activities... 4 limestone caves (1500 million years old), great and varied types of canoeing on billabongs or the Calvert River, gorges , barramundi fishing in many waterholes and the Calvert, plenty of swimming in thermal underground springs.
Pungalina caters for flyins as it is all catered for and drinks available for purchase. Vehicles,boats, canoes, guided tours and fishing gear all included. Look at the website for details and bookings.... www.pungalinasafaris.com.au Maximum of 12 guests at any one time.
September and early October still a great time to go this year.
